Answer:
Binding of   <u>ACh (acetylcholine)  </u>  to receptors (ligand-gated) on the sarcolemma at the neuromuscular junction is vital for depolarization of the muscle fiber.
Explanation:
It allows acetylcholine to be released into this synapse when an action potential hits a neuromuscular junction. Acetylcholine attaches to the nicotinic receptors localized on the post-synaptic membrane of the muscle fibre's motor end plate, a specialized region.
Hence , the answer is  <u>ACh (acetylcholine) .</u>

Answer:
there are 4: paracrine signaling, autocrine signaling, endocrine signaling, and synaptic signaling
Explanation:
paracrine:cells that are near one another communicate through the release of chemical messengers 
autocrine: a cell signals to itself, releasing a ligand that binds to receptors on its own surface 
endocrine:When cells need to transmit signals over long distances, they often use the circulatory system as a distribution network for the messages they send. 
synaptic: nerve cells transmit signals. The junction between two nerve cells where signal transmission occurs.
 
        
             
        
        
        
Answer: Anconeus muscle
Explanation:
The anconeus is a small muscle found at the elbow. It is Attached to the humerus and ulna (it originates on the lateral epicondyle of the humerus and inserts on the olecranon process and superior portion of the ulna). Anconeus muscle allows the forearm to extend and it also provides support for the dorsal joint capsule and the ulna as well. 
The radial nerve permits the anconeus muscle to carry all of those functions.
